Astra.CMS

 

 

Форум » Приемы конструирования и интеграции дизайна

Передача данных в скрипт

Стоит ли открыть форум? Напишите об этом по адресу admin@astracms.ru написав в теме "открыть форум". Я не автор движка и поэтому не могу консультировать так, как это делал бы он, но возможно у нас получится совместно находить решения.

Автор Текст сообщения
Stepan

Stepan
Сообщений: 47

Добрый день, есть шаблон в обратной связи feedback_message.tpl, для вывода специального сообщения после успешной отправки формы. Мне нужно передавать данные в javascript на этой странице. Пробую делать так -
 <h4>Вы указали следущие данные:</h4>
{foreach from=$fields item=field}
<b>{$field.name}</b>: {$field.value|escape}<br>
{/foreach} 
{literal}
<script>
....
"&fio={$smarty.request.name}&phone={$smarty.request.phone}&mail={$smarty.request.email}"
....
</script>
{/literal}
И выводит пустые поля.
Можно ли, это вообще сделать в этом шаблоне? Может есть способ записывать данные массива в переменную и потом выводить?
 
aristoc

admin
Сообщений: 1159

После отправки формы происходит редирект на эту страницу. соотв. отправленные данные в request не сохраняются. Можете менять сам метод отправки в modules/feedback/feedback.php
 

Вы не можете добавить сообщение. Вам необходимо авторизироваться на сайте под своим логином либо зарегистрироваться.